I have an 04 Titan SE..No engine mods!For the past 2 weeks my oil temp guage has registered in the H...I have checked the dipstick and I have normal oil level.This happens when the truck is cold and when it is warm..Any suggestions...I use Castrol Syntech
This is the oil pressure guage, as mentioned above.
It will move to H upon hard acceleration, especially when the engine is not up to normal operating temperature. This is a real time gauge which you might not be used to seeing.
If the guage is staying on H, and you're not flogging it, then you have a problem.
